New Mexico offices to close or consolidate farms agency bureaus

The Department of Agriculture will close or merge 16 New Mexico offices over three years as part of a nationwide plan to cut 11,000 jobs and save 3.6 billion dollars. Artesia may lose its one office per county exemption after Hagerman and Capitan sites are likely razed or repurposed.

RHS principal denies pressure to cut fail rate

Roswell High School principal Sandy Pickens refuted reports that teachers are pressed to reduce the dropout rate or that new procedures were begun to determine student failure. She stressed that graduation depends on the New Mexico competency test, a legal requirement outside the school's control, and that no procedural changes have been made since she became principal.

Pearl Harbor survivors recall December 7 1994

New Mexico National Guard veterans and families recount Pearl Harbor memories as Japan issues a formal apology. The 200th Coast Artillery from Roswell and Chaves County served in the Philippines, with Gen. Jonathan Wainwright praising their early action. Chaplain Capt. Frederick B. Howden, once Roswell rector, perished in Japanese camps. Dec 7 symbolizes America’s entry into World War II and the long struggle that followed.

Plutonium Stores Deep Hazard at 35 U S Sites

An Energy Department draft reports 26 metric tons of plutonium stored at 35 sites in over a dozen states poses significant hazards to workers and the environment. New Mexico locations include Los Alamos, Sandia, and Kirtland. Rocky Flats near Denver houses the largest quantity.
